WHETHER CROSSING their fingers or searching for four leaf clove, women are twice as likely as men to believe in superstitions. Half of women ignoring rituals such s walking underneath a ladder can change their luck for worse.
 
But less than a quarter of men admit of being superstitious, a survey has revealed. Psychology experts say women are more susceptible of trusting in luck because they have lower self esteem than men. They claim females are more likely to rely on factors other than their own abilities to help them through life.
 
And they believe Britons will become more superstitious following the London bombing.
 
Professor Richard Wiseman, who leads a team from The University of Hertfordshire looking at the sciences of luck, said habits such as touching wood and avoiding opening an umbrella inside become more prevalent in uncertain times.
 
“There is nothing they can do to prevent themselves being involved, so they are more likely to bring superstitious into the equation. Superstition is an attempt to control the uncontrollable. It might be that women feel more out of control in their lives than men and it tends to be connected with lower self esteem.”
 
The research showed that the English are more cynical about folk love than Scots. Overall, 36 per cent of Britons believe in ancient rituals compared to 44 per cent of Scott.
